The Hostelz.com Review
Greenhouse Backpacker is part of the Friendly group, which also owns Friendly Backpackers on King Street and a travel agent at the ground floor reception of the Greenhouse. Hostels in Melbourne are generally more expensive than in most places elsewhere in Australia and the Greenhouse is certainly not the cheapest hostel. However, locationwise the hostel is on Flinders Lane, only a two-minute walk from Flinders Street Train Station and Federation Square. There are a number of small convenience stores right next to the hostel on Swanston Street, as well as lots of coffee shops (Degraves Street) and fast food outlets. There is a large supermarket on Swanston Street next to the Bourke Street mall.

The hostel is large, which can seem a bit impersonal, but does have good facilities. The main reception and common areas are on the sixth floor. There is a large TV lounge, pool tables, vending machines, laundrette, dining area, and reasonably well equipped kitchen. There is also a roof terrace on the next floor up with sun loungers and BBQ. The reception desk is open twenty-four hours and the staff are able to provide information on tours and local events. The hostel also organises a pub crawl every week and this can be a good way to meet other people in the hostel. They also organise walking tours, provide free breakfast every day (pancakes on a Sunday), and have a free BBQ once a week.

The hostel is relatively clean and the rooms have air-conditioning. However the pillows are pretty thin and some rooms are in the middle of the building and have no natural light. All rooms have large lockers for storing your stuff (you need your own padlock). Generally the hostel is pretty social but can seem a bit like a hotel with a high turnover of guests. It is a good idea to book ahead as the hostel can be very busy in summer, and unlike other hostels if you don't pay ahead for your bed, then they may book it out to someone else. Overall the hostel has a great location and good facilities, however the size can make it slightly impersonal and there are cheaper and smaller hostels in the area if you are on a budget or looking for somewhere a bit quieter.
